Storm window replacement involves removing old, damaged, or inefficient storm windows and installing new ones to improve a building’s insulation and protection. This service typically includes measuring existing window openings, selecting appropriate storm window styles, and securely fitting the new units to ensure proper weather sealing. Skilled contractors focus on ensuring the installation is tight and effective, helping to reduce drafts and prevent moisture infiltration. Properly installed storm windows can enhance a home’s overall comfort, especially during colder months when outdoor temperatures drop.
Many property owners turn to storm window replacement to address common issues such as drafts, condensation, and difficulty opening or closing existing storm windows. Over time, storm windows may become warped, cracked, or damaged from exposure to weather, diminishing their ability to insulate and protect. Replacing them can help prevent heat loss, lower energy bills, and improve indoor comfort. Additionally, new storm windows can serve as an extra barrier against wind and rain, helping to safeguard the interior of the building from weather-related damage.

The overview below groups typical Storm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Southern Pines,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or storm window repairs or replacements of individual panes,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for standard-sized windows. Larger or more complex repairs can exceed this amount but are less common.
Standard Replacement - Replacing entire storm windows on a typical home usually costs between $600 and $1,200 per window. Most projects in Southern Pines and nearby areas tend to fall into this middle range, depending on window size and material choices.
Full Window System Replacement - Upgrading all storm windows on a property can range from $4,000 to $8,000 for a standard-sized home. Many homeowners see bids within this band, though larger or custom installations may reach higher costs.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- For extensive or high-end storm window installations, costs can surpass $10,000.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ve multiple windows or specialized materials, handled by local pros experienced with complex projects.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ows and why should I consider replacing them? Storm windows are additional layers install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to improve insulation and protection. Replacing old storm windows can enhance energy efficiency and help protect your home from harsh weather conditions.
How do I know if my storm windows need to be replaced? Signs that storm windows may need replacement include difficulty opening or closing, visible damage, or gaps that compromise their protective function. A local contractor can assess their condition to determine if replacement is advisable.
What types of storm window replacement options are available? There are various options including retrofit storm windows, full-frame replacements, and custom-fit solutions. A service provider can help identify the best choice based on your existing windows and home needs.
Can new storm windows improve my home's energy efficiency? Yes, properly installed and updated storm windows can reduce drafts and heat loss, contributing to better energy efficiency in your home.
